iPhone 15 Pro Max Charging Past 80% Limit Occasionally

I am using an iPhone 15 Pro Max running iOS 18.3.1, and I have enabled the 80% charging limit feature. I am using an original Apple adapter and a braided cable (though Im not entirely sure if its original).




However, i have noticed that sometimes my iPhone charges up to 81% instead of stopping exactly at 80%. This happens occasionally, especially when I leave it plugged in for an hour or two. It doesnt go significantly past 81%, but I am wondering if this is normal behavior or if theres an issue with the charging limit feature.




Has anyone else experienced this? Any insights would be appreciated.

Feb 27, 2025 11:06 AM in response to mahmud124

This is normal and expected behavior. Apple notes this in several support articles.


>>If you have Charge Limit set to less than 100 percent, your iPhone will occasionally charge to 100 percent to maintain accurate battery state-of-charge estimates.<<


About Charge Limit and Optimized Battery Charging on iPhone - Apple Support


The iPhone has to do this so it can calibrate to 100% battery capacity. It’s normal. 


If it doesn’t actually know what 80% is, how can it stop the charging when it needs to be stopped?
